漏洞修補與追蹤流程|從發現到修復的完整實務
發現漏洞只是開始,真正決定網站是否安全的關鍵,在於「修補是否正確」以及「是否持續追蹤」。本文將以實務角度,說明一套可長期執行的漏洞修補與追蹤流程,協助 WordPress 網站將風險真正降到最低。
1. 為什麼漏洞修補不是按下「更新」就結束
許多網站管理者以為,只要看到漏洞報告,立刻更新外掛或核心就完成任務。但在實務上:
- 更新可能影響相容性或功能
- 有些漏洞來自設定錯誤,而非版本問題
- 修補後若未驗證,可能仍殘留風險
因此,漏洞修補必須是一個流程,而不是單一動作。
2. 修補前的風險評估與排序
在開始修補前,建議先做基本評估:
評估重點
- 漏洞嚴重性:Critical / High 優先處理
- 是否對外公開:可被遠端直接利用者優先
- 影響範圍:是否影響登入、資料庫或管理權限
- 是否已有攻擊跡象:若已有異常行為,需立即處理
修補順序錯誤,反而可能造成網站中斷或新風險。
3. 常見漏洞修補方式
🔹 1. 更新(Update)
- 更新 WordPress 核心、外掛與佈景主題
- 確保來源為官方或可信開發者
🔹 2. 設定調整(Configuration)
- 關閉不必要功能或 API
- 修正錯誤權限、目錄存取設定
🔹 3. 替代或移除(Replace / Remove)
- 停用長期未維護的外掛
- 尋找功能相近、持續更新的替代方案
🔹 4. 臨時防護措施
- 透過防火牆阻擋已知攻擊行為
- 作為正式修補前的過渡手段
4. 修補後的驗證流程
修補完成後,務必進行驗證,避免「以為修好了」。
驗證方式
- 重新進行漏洞掃描,確認報告已消失
- 檢查網站功能是否正常
- 觀察是否有異常登入、錯誤紀錄
驗證是修補流程中最常被忽略,但最重要的一步。
5. 漏洞追蹤與歷史紀錄的重要性
建立漏洞追蹤機制,可以避免問題重複發生。
建議記錄內容
- 漏洞名稱與類型
- 發現日期與來源(掃描工具、人工檢查)
- 修補方式與完成日期
- 驗證結果
這些紀錄可作為:
- 內部管理依據
- 未來安全審查參考
- 與顧問或服務商溝通的基礎
6. 與防火牆與更新策略的配合
一套成熟的安全流程,應整合以下三者:
- 漏洞掃描:定期發現新風險
- 漏洞修補:依流程處理與驗證
- 防火牆配置:即時阻擋攻擊行為
三者相互配合,才能形成長期有效的防護機制。
🔹 結語
漏洞無法完全避免,但混亂與無流程才是真正的風險。
透過清楚的修補步驟與持續追蹤,你可以將資安工作從「被動救火」,轉變為「可管理的日常流程」。
🔗 延伸閱讀:
- 漏洞掃描報告解讀|如何理解與處理網站漏洞
- 防火牆與漏洞掃描的搭配策略
- WordPress 更新與維護策略